What to use for a ghille mask...?
 
I just recently created a homemade ghillie top but I need to create a head piece to finish it off. Im trying to figure out what to use....a ball cap? ski mask? Whats the best suggestion other than a boonie.

Any kind of hat would work. Boonie is better as it has a brim al the way around to attach netting to and keep it off you.

CDN_Stalker October 7th, 2010 20:50

Camo helmet cover, with netting attached to it and the back attached to your ghillie. Or, a boonie hat with netting attached to it, a camo bandana attached to the back of it (to keep the burlap fibers from falling on your neck and down your shirt). Really not a lot of other options that are functional and comfortable.

BTW, if you go for a hat, cut out the top of it for ventilation.

Use a boonie hat.

Create a heavy fabric covering around the back of the neck and sides. Then use an thin Olive Drab cloth that has holes in it. (Like the kind you would see in Laundry Bags). Smear some camo on your face and you should be good to go.
